Public Health Surveillance in Nord-Pas-de-Calais. Epidemiological Update, February 13, 2013.
Key Points
Flu: The epidemic remains intense in the Nord-Pas de Calais region. This week, surveillance indicators from SOS Médecins and emergency departments are stable but remain at a high level. The epidemic peak was reached over the past two weeks. The regional epidemic threshold has been exceeded for the ninth consecutive week.
Acute gastroenteritis: Nationally, the incidence of acute gastroenteritis cases has been below the epidemic threshold for two weeks. In Nord-Pas-de-Calais, surveillance indicators are falling sharply; the epidemic appears to be subsiding.
Between weeks 2013-04 and 2013-05, the syndromic approach revealed an increase in emergency department visits for acute respiratory conditions among those aged 75 and older, which likely contributed to certain situations of strain on downstream hospital beds, as reported by some facilities.
